REAR: ONE dead Cherry (T1)(ht.6m) FELL. Reason: the tree is dead, a hazard due to risk of falling. Duty to replace applies.Informative A: the landowner has a duty to plant another tree of an appropriate size and species when a tree is removed in a conservation area because it is dead or presents an immediate risk of serious harm. Ref. Tree Preservation Orders and trees in conservation areas, guidance, para 121.Informative B: the replacement tree planting with species such as field maple, whitebeam, crab apple, paperbark maple, Amelanchier, quince (Cydonia oblonga), Magnolia Kobus, Orange-barked Myrtle (Myrtus apiculate), common pear is important for rear amenity, wildlife and urban forest canopy for shade to reduce increasingly high summer temperatures due to climate change. Informative C: please create habitat log piles with arisings for wildlife and biodiversity.
